Forest Service to Decide Whether to Allow Site Survey on New Alternate Atlantic Coast Pipeline Route Through the Monongahela National Forest
Tim Walker | June 24, 2015 | News
The Atlantic Coast Pipeline, LLC, has applied to conduct a site survey on a proposed alternate route for the pipeline through Pocahontas County which would be known as the MNF5 route. It would cross a 5.13 mile stretch of the Mon Forest in the vicinity of Elk River, Slaty Ridge and Dunmore. According to the Forest Service’s letter, all public comments must be received by July 6th.

Delegate Denise Campbell Addresses the Pocahontas County Board of Education about Possible New Work Training Program for Special Needs High School Students
Tim Walker | June 23, 2015 | News
West Virginia State Delegate Denise Campbell gave an address to the Pocahontas County Board of Education at their Monday, June 22, 2015 meeting. She talked about her recent visit to the Berkley County Schools to learn about how they are helping their special needs students integrate into the community.
